In addition, the use of air brushes and compressors allows for a wider range of painting techniques. These tools can be used to create various effects such as shading, blending, and fading. This adds a level of depth and realism to the model ship, making it a more accurate representation of the original ship. With the ability to achieve different textures and finishes, the model ship becomes a work of art that can be proudly displayed.

Moreover, air brushes and compressors are versatile tools that can be used for other tasks besides painting. They can be used for weathering techniques, such as adding rust or aging effects, as well as for applying decals and stencils. This makes them an essential tool for any model ship builder, as they can be used for a variety of purposes throughout the construction process.

Furthermore, the use of air brushes and compressors is also more cost-effective in the long run. While the initial investment may be higher than purchasing traditional paint brushes, these tools are durable and can be used for multiple projects. They also require less paint to achieve the same coverage as traditional methods, meaning less money spent on supplies.
